IGT Gains WLA Responsible Gaming Supplier Recertification

Manufacturer of casino equipment and supplier of gambling technology International Game Technology (IGT) announced its lottery received recertification by the World Lottery Association (WLA) for meeting its responsibility standards.

Standards to ‘Minimize the Impact of Problem Gambling’

NYSE-listed IGT received WLA’s Corporate Social Responsibility Standards and Responsible Gaming Framework for Suppliers accreditation for its lottery operations after passing a robust assessment on the eight sections of standards WLA designed to “minimize the impact of problem gambling” via its worldwide program aimed at the gaming industry operators and suppliers.

The recertification followed a thorough assessment of IGT’s lottery operations conducted by a WLA-approved assessor to determine whether the operator is in alignment with WLA standards related to research, programs for employees, development of products and services, remote gaming environment, advertising and marketing communications, customer awareness, engagement via stakeholders and reporting.

The WLA accreditation is the latest recognition of IGT’s continuous efforts and commitment to responsible gaming by following eight globally adopted guidelines, including collaboration with its Responsible Gaming Advisory Group, the introduction of e-learning courses for employees, corporate-wide responsible gaming policy made public, updating on a continuous basis its global Code of Principles related to advertising and marketing communications, and others.

Representing more than 150 state-authorized lotteries spanning across 6 continents and 80 countries, the WLA is always there for a good cause as funding for such initiatives is one of the basic criteria for WLA membership.

WLA member lotteries, including platinum contributor IGT, raise billions of dollars to fund projects and programs every year and have raised an estimated total of $1.3 trillion since 1999.
